Popular Hong Kong Wonton Noodle Chain Chee Kei Opens At Changi Airport T2 They serve wontons that are almost the size of ping pong balls. Chee Kei, the 24-year-old wonton noodle chain from Hong Kong, has just opened its first Singapore outlet at Changi Airport’s Terminal 2. And good news — you don’t have to buy a plane ticket to eat here since it’s located in the public area before you hit immigration. 6 Link to post Share on other sites More sharing options...
